Effects Of Three Kinds Volatiles On Germination And Seedling Growth Of Potato Original Seed

In this study, the original seed of potatoe variety Favorita were taken as the research object that are fumigated with ethephon (ETH), ethyl acetate (EA), ethanol (ET) of different volumes, concentrations, without any treatment for the control (CK), to 5mg/L of GA3 soaking 5min treated as a positive control (CK+). Determinating regularly original seed potatoes germination rate, starch content, activity, etc, which were measured to study the different reagent original seed potato break dormancy in order to provide a reference for potato cultivation planting, the results showed that:ETH,120-280mL/m3 are able to break the original seed dormancy early potatoes, significantly improve the conversion of starch and sugar, reduce MDA content, improve potato catalase activity and a-amylase activity, with the ETH volume concentration increasing, the corresponding potato production increase, which 120mL/m3 is the best results to break dormancy, germination time earlier than CK 15d, germination rate increase 6.2%, the initial germination time and germination rate than CK+was not significant, rotten potato rate the basical same as CK, and on the 45d, average bud length, bud width longer 0.7cm and 0.3mm than CK. yield per plant than CK improve 8.2g.With EA concentration increasing, the more likely to break dormancy early, but rotten potato is also a corresponding increase. EA can promote starch, sugar conversion in the rate of low concentration and high concentration, which 500ml/m3,800 ml/m3 of EA is better than CK, the beginning of germination time ahead of 15d, original germination rates were increased than CK by 2.5%,4.2%, rotten potato greater than CK, on the 45d, average bud length, bud width of 500ml/m3,800 ml/m3 of EA are greater than CK 1.7cm and 3.1cm, the storage period starch content increased by 9.1%,9.6%, reducing sugar content decreased 0.50%,0.46%, were higher than the control group, MDA decreased 2.85 umol/g,2.76 umol/g, the value of between CK and CK+, catalase activity increased 2.76 mgH2O2/g.min,2.76 mgH2O2/g·min than the control group, a-amylase activity were increased 10.98U,10.94U are greater than in the control group, improved yield per plant than CK 5.5g,3.3g.High concentration of ET will inhibit the germination of potato, with the increasing concentration of ET, rotten potato is also a corresponding increase, moderate concentrations of ET can promote starch, sugar conversion, the overall effect of which 500ml/m3 is best to break dormancy early, the original germination time earlier than CK 15d, original germination rate was increased compared with 4.2% in the 45d, compared with CK mean shoot length 3.3cm, the values of average shoot wide 1.5mm and 1.4mm are substantially equal as CK, rotten potato greater than CK, throughout the storage period, starch, sugar content increases and reduce the magnitude of 9.0%,0.69%, were higher than the control group, MDA decreased 3.69 umol/g, the value of between CK and CK+room. Catalase activity increased 2.78 mgH2O2/g·min, than the CK and CK+. a-amylase activity increased 9.54U value greater than CK, increase the yield per plant than CK 4.4g.In summary,120mL/m3 ETH,800mL/m3EA,500 mL/m3ET to seed germination and seedling of original seed potatoes have good results, which are contribute to early planting of original seed potatoes, increase season production, improve seed quality and yield.
